Rouhani to attend BRICS, SCO summits

Iran’s President Hassan Rouhani will head for Russia to participate in two major summits of the BRICS and Shanghai Cooperation Organization (SCO) in the Russian city of Ufa.

Rouhani will depart for Russia on July 9 for a two-day visit at the official invitation of his Russian counterpart Vladimir Putin, Iranians Presidential Office’s Deputy for Communications and Publicity Affairs Parviz Esmaeili said on Monday.

On the first day of his visit, the Iranian president will partake in the BRICS (Brazil, Russia, India, China and South Africa) summit as a special guest and will also deliver a speech, Esmaeili added.
He said Rouhani is also scheduled to address the SCO summit as a keynote speaker on the second day of his trip.

He noted that the Iranian president will also hold talks with the leaders of SCO and BRICS member countries.

The BRICS accounts for almost half of the world's population and about one-fifth of global economic output.

Iran has the observer status at the SCO, but the organization is awaiting the removal of sanctions on the Islamic Republic over its nuclear program to accept it as a full-fledged member.
In May, Russian Foreign Minister Sergei Lavrov said his country was in favor of promoting Iran’s membership in the SCO -- a Eurasian organization with China, Kazakhstan, Kyrgyzstan, Russia, Tajikistan, and Uzbekistan as its members.
